Microsoft Edge Dev 116.0.1938.1 is now available for testing. Although the changelog is a bit modest, it still contains several important changes and improvements on various platforms. Microsoft is ...
Edge’s new Workspaces feature lets you save and share sets of browser tabs using a single link. Edge’s new Workspaces feature lets you save and share sets of browser tabs using a single link. is a ...
One of the recent Edge Canary updates added a new option for enabling or disabling the Workspace button. It might signal that Microsoft is considering bringing back Workspaces to its browser. In 2021, 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results